Can Arch Support Alleviate Black Nail Fungus Symptoms?
Black nail fungus can be a frustrating and persistent condition, often causing discoloration, thickening, and even pain. While treatments like topical antifungals or oral medications are available, some individuals seek alternative remedies to manage their symptoms. One such approach is the use of arch foot beds. While there's no direct evidence that arch support can cure black nail fungus, it's possible that certain benefits may help alleviate some related Black Nail Fungus , Arch Support Insoles discomfort. For example, proper arch cushioning can reduce pressure on the toenails, potentially minimizing pain or irritation caused by thickened nails. Additionally, good foot posture promoted by arch support could improve circulation, which might indirectly contribute to a healthier nail environment.
